Winter Marathon goes to Gamberini-Nobili

The twentieth edition of the Winter Marathon ends with the wonderful win of Gamberini - Nobili on Fiat 1100 Turismo Veloce dated 1956. Second place for Giuliano Canè on his inseparable Lancia Aprilia dated 1938. Third rank goes to Porsche 356 dated 1955 belonging to Fontanella - Malta while the first team from Brescia - Cibaldi and Alberti - finished fourth.

Heavy snowfalls in the past few days obliged local Authorities to close Gardena and Campolongo Passes because of avalanches danger making the organization find an alternative route crossing through the wonderful but very cold (-10°C) Sella Pass. Frozen asphalt obliged cars to slow down and arrive late to Canazei’s Time Control. The Clerk of the Course has therefore decided not to consider this test as it could have negatively affected the final standing. All the 27 scheduled Precision Time Trials have been regularly conducted creating the final ranking.

Mr. Vesco statement: “Before talking about the race from a technical point of view, I would like to reassure everybody about the health status of the participant that yesterday has been suddenly taken ill crossing the Pass - the Race Doctor has immediately visited him and asked the crew to quit the race as a precautionary measure. Concerning the race, the only stumbling block was the Canazei’s Time Control but I think that except this problem everything was done in the best way. The final placing represents the value and experience of the crews on the track and I am pleased that there is a new entry in the ranking.”

Today’s event was scheduled on the iced lake where starting from 14:00 the first 32 crews in the final standing compete for the Tag Heuer Barozzi Trophy. Winning crew Rapisarda-Colombo on Lancia Fulvia 2C n° 157 prevailed on Gnutti-Bianchi (Porsche 911 S, n° 180); the performance of both finalists was particularly exciting as they challenged respectively Giuliano Canè and Bruno Ferrari, both skilled chronometer specialists and three times winners of this prestigious Trophy.

This show attracted a lot of people on shore of the lake-more than in the past; the event has also been live-broadcasted by the local television Teletutto and was also available on line in streaming video on www.teletutto.it.

The sun shine on Winter Marathon

The sun shines again on the twentieth Winter Marathon after the past few days characterized by heavy snowfalls.

After the scrutineering Thursday afternoon and Friday morning, 190 crews of 194 are admitted to the race.

Singer Francesco Renga is not taking part to the event due to a particularly busy period abroad; this morning he got in touch with the organization and was pleased to know about the success of the event.

Local Authorities of Madonna di Campiglio gave the start on time at 14:30 and 30 seconds one after the other all the crews started.

Important snowfalls in the last few days obliged the organization to find an alternative route and to cancel 4 Precision Trial Tests as Gardena and Campolongo Passes were closed due to avalanches.

The clerks of the course Mr. Bigatti and Mr. Galvani scheduled the crossing through Sella Pass in order to arrive on time at Canazei’s Time Control at 19:45 and enabling the crews to continue on the original route and to finish the race only 10 minutes later than what was originally scheduled - at 00.40 instead of 00.30.

Further updates will be available Saturday morning as well as the final standings. Everybody is waiting for the traditional and exciting show on the iced lake in Madonna di Campiglio where only the first 32 crews will be admitted and the event will be broadcasted on the local television Teletutto.

The 20th Winter Marathon get the engines started!

The traditional historic cars event returns from 17th to 20th January 2008 being totally renewed. Many innovations have been introduced by the new Organizing Committee without upsetting the winning formula of the past editions; the staff is perfecting all details to make this event even more technical and competitive.

Cars built by 1968 are admitted, either with rear or with front-wheel drive. Entries will open officially on Monday 1st October till Friday 30th November 2007 and the entry fee will remain unchanged.

One of the changes concerns the scrutineering that will be splitted into two sessions in order to speed up the administrative procedures: on Thursday 17th January from 16.00 to 19.00 for local crews (and all those who want to anticipate their arrival in Madonna di Campiglio) while the remaining number of registered crews during Friday morning from 7.30 to 12.30.

The official start will take place in the centre of Madonna di Campiglio at 14.30 on Friday 18th January. All the cars, one after the other, will face a partially redesigned route with new and evocative scenery and with more Precision Trial Tests than in the past (30); this will make the contest more challenging and thrilling till the last time trial even for the most expert crews. Last, the introduction of new coefficients that will give small advantage to old cars (but hard to drive on snow and ice weather).

Another important change is represented by the new location of the dinner on Friday; beginning from this season, dinner will take place in Canazei in order to allow the crews to benefit of a longer pause in consideration of the remaining part of the course. The first car in Madonna di Campiglio is expected to arrive at 0.30 on Saturday 19th January; this schedule will give not only the competitors more time to sleep but also the possibility for a greater public to be present at the arrival in the centre of this well-known tourist resort.

According to tradition the final motorcade on the iced lake will take place starting at 14.00 on Saturday 19th January; this event has also been renewed and the knockout format will be used; the winner will be awarded with the prestigious “TAG Heuer Barozzi Trophy”. This test won’t be considered for the General Classification. The first 32 crews in the General Classification will be admitted by right.

Finally on Saturday at 19.30 contenders will take part in the Gala Dinner at the Conferences Centre in Madonna di Campiglio. The Prize-giving is scheduled at 21.00 and the City Authorities and Sponsors will also be present; the traditional farewell toast will round off the current edition inviting the participants to the next season.

Winter Marathon, a tradition that continues

After 20 years from the first edition held in 1989, the traditional winter contest for vintage cars is at the starting line. This well-known international competition will show a new look thanks to its new organization.

The 2008 season will take place at the traditional week-end mid January and introduce several innovations in order to confirm the usual high level of the past editions when the organization was directed by Mr. Costantino Franchi of Marva.

As always in the past, Madonna di Campiglio will be the perfect location for the start and the finish of this event thanks to its hospitality and beauty.

From the technical point of view, there will be several changes for the entrants. The route has been completely redesigned: it will be shorter but more technical. To improve these aspects the Organizing Committee has entrusted the logistic and technical features to the experience of Roberto Vesco – two times winner of the Regularity Italian Championship for historic cars.

Other important changes will concern the programme of the contest, above all the timetables: they will be fixed to guarantee more time for the crew to rest and to enjoy the hospitality of this well-known skiing resort.

The number of Precision Time Trials will also be increased (they will become about 30) in order to satisfy the numerous specialists of the chronometer, who will challenge each other till the last time trial; the competition will then end on the characteristic iced lake.
